Chenoweth Golf Course
About
The 18-hole Chenoweth Golf Course in Akron, Ohio was designed by Rick Todd and opened in 1993. Featuring bentgrass greens, the course is suitable for golfers of any handicap.

Chenoweth is a great looking course. I love the layout in the woods. It's not particularly my style as it has many bends and turns. I'm a power guy so I like to use my driver as much as possible. You'll be laying up a bit more than usual here. But it is a nice challenge for your irons.
